    So Mario is Nick Saban now? You're getting a bunch of 3-star scrubs. Processing them in and out with more 3-star scrubs is not a positive. You have to develop guys when you're not recruiting at a high level. A lot of guys transferring out is not a good thing. It means your team would be forever young, inexperienced, and undeveloped with depth issues. Unless you're recruiting at a top-10 level every year, a lot of attrition is generally a bad thing.
